When the prince had done speaking, the king said
to him, 'This history is so extraordinary that it
deserves to be known to posterity;
I will take care it shall be; and the original being
deposited in my royal archives, I will spread
copies of it abroad, that my own kingdoms and
the kingdoms around me may know it.'
The marriage was solemnized the same day, and
the rejoicings for it were universal all over the
empire of China. Nor was Marzavan forgotten:
the king immediately gave him an honourable post
in his court, and a promise of further advancement; and held continual feastings for several
months, to show his joy.
